Here is a detailed "Kunming 3 Days 2 Nights Travel Guide" covering classic attractions

**📅 Itinerary Overview** **Theme**: Natural Scenery + Cultural Experience + Food Exploration **Suitable for**: Independent travelers / Families / Couples **Recommended Season**: Kunming enjoys spring-like weather year-round, but March to May (cherry blossoms, jacaranda) and November (ginkgo) are especially recommended. --- **📍 Day 1: Classic City Tour** **Morning** - **Green Lake Park (Cuihu Park)** - Kunming’s "urban lung," with different scenery each season (red-billed gulls in winter). - **Nearby Recommendations**: Army Lecture Hall (free, modern history site), Yunnan University (century-old school, ginkgo avenue). - **Wenlin Street / Culture Alley** - A hub of artistic cafes and niche bookstores, perfect for photos and relaxing. **Noon** - **Lunch**: Traditional "Fuhuayuan" Crossing-the-bridge Rice Noodles (rich broth) or "Wenshan Breakfast" Chicken Soup Rice Noodles. **Afternoon** - **Dianchi Lake Haigeng Dam** - Must-see Siberian red-billed gulls in winter (Nov-Mar), bread crumbs can be bought for feeding. - **Optional**: Take the cable car up West Hill for a panoramic view of Dianchi Lake. - **Yunnan Nationalities Village** - Experience the cultures of 25 ethnic minorities (recommended to enter after 2 PM for folk performances). **Evening** - **Dinner**: Yunnan cuisine restaurant "Airuochun" (recommended: steam pot chicken, Xuanwei ham). - **Jinma Biji Archways** - Kunming landmark night view, nearby night markets to explore (e.g., Nanping Street Snack Street). --- **📍 Day 2: Stone Forest Wonders + Jiuxiang Caves (Group Tour / Self-drive)** **All Day** - **Stone Forest Scenic Area** (1.5 hours from city center) - A UNESCO World Natural Heritage site, the essence of karst landforms, must-see "Great Stone Forest" and "Ashima" statue. - **Tips**: Wear comfortable shoes, sun hat; don’t miss the Yi Sani culture inside the park. - **Jiuxiang Caves** (on the way from Stone Forest) - Underground caves and canyon scenery, boat ride to explore the "Male and Female Twin Waterfalls." **Evening** - **Dinner**: Return to the city for "Jungu" wild mushroom hotpot (best from June to October, cook thoroughly!). --- **📍 Day 3: Flower Market + Museum + Departure** **Morning** - **Dounan Flower Market** (Asia’s largest fresh flower market) - The morning market (8:00-10:00) is the liveliest, flowers at bargain prices, can be shipped home. - **Yunnan Provincial Museum** (new building) - Learn about Yunnan’s history (bronze artifacts, ancient Dian culture), free but requires reservation. **Noon** - **Lunch**: At Guandu Ancient Town’s "Hongzha Guandu Sisters Garden" for Guandu pancakes and small pot rice noodles. **Afternoon** - **Guandu Ancient Town** (optional) - A thousand-year-old town with concentrated intangible cultural heritage shops, great for souvenirs (e.g., Yunzi Go). - **Before Departure**: Buy Jia Hua fresh flower cakes (best freshly baked) or Pan Xiang Ji ham mooncakes. --- **🍜 Food Recommendations** - **Must-try list**: - Crossing-the-bridge rice noodles, small pot rice noodles, grilled rice cakes, fried potatoes, Dai-style hand-grabbed rice. - **Night Markets / Snack Streets**: Yuanxi Road, Nanqiang Street alleys, Shuangqiao Night Market. --- **🚗 Transportation Tips** - **Airport / High-speed Rail Station**: Metro Line 6 / taxi to city center about 30 minutes. - **Within City**: Metro + shared electric scooters are most convenient; taxis between attractions usually under 30 RMB. - **Stone Forest / Jiuxiang**: Recommended to charter a car (about 400 RMB/day) or join a day tour. --- **🏨 Accommodation Suggestions** - **Near Green Lake / Jinma Archways**: Convenient for food and shopping (recommended "Kunming Old Street Manxin Hotel"). - **Dianchi Lake Resort Area**: Suitable for families (e.g., "InterContinental Hotel"). --- **⚠️ Notes** 1. Sunscreen! Kunming has strong UV rays, sunglasses + SPF50+ are essential. 2. Weather changes frequently, carry a light jacket (big temperature difference between day and night). 3. Few shopping spots inside Stone Forest, beware of overpriced souvenirs. --- This guide can be adjusted according to your interests; Kunming is perfect for a slow-paced trip. Have a pleasant journey! 🌸
